GLC Name Change

The name is changing to GLC so that Mercedes-Benz can better keep track of its lineup. The C in GLC signifies that this new crossover will be related to the C-Class sedan, just like the new GLE will be related to the E-Class. News of the change was released only a couple months ago, and already the GLC is gaining praise. It is going to have some of the most advanced features known to man and has already been nominated for the 2016 North American Car and Truck of the Year award. So what’s so special about it? GLC New Design

The GLC is more circular in its design. By more circular, we of course mean it is less boxy than the GLK. This rounded style looks more modern than the outgoing GLK and consequently looks like a smaller vehicle. Here is the kicker; It’s not a smaller vehicle. It’s actually longer, wider, and taller than the GLK. Granted, it is not that much bigger, but making a car bigger while also making it look smaller is a feat that most car manufacturers have yet to perfect. A smaller size and lighter frame make the GLC quicker and more fuel efficient.

GLC-Class Release Date

November is the magic month that we can expect the GLC to arrive at our doorsteps. Mercedes-Benz has yet to share a specific date with us, but we infer that the number will differ from dealership to dealership. If there are no problems with distribution, then you can probably expect to get your hands on one no later than the second week of November.
